ABOUT HYCOAT®, CHONDROPROTEC® and hyCURE®: 

HYCOAT®, sodium hyaluronate solution, is a protective tissue coating used to minimize surgical trauma associated with undesired tissue damage. This patent pending product is to be introduced to the bursa, joint or body cavity, and exposed tissue surfaces. It is indicated for use in the management of wounds.

Sodium Hyaluronate has also been successfully used by veterinarians for management of osteoarthritis and degenerative joint disease.

CHONDROPROTEC®, a polysulfated glycosaminoglycan, is a topical wound management dressing. This patent pending product creates an optimal wound healing environment, protects new granulation tissue, conforms to any wound site, is easy to apply and redress, and encourages autolytic debridement.

Chondroprotective agents are natural substances such as glycosaminoglycans that can support or enhance the connective tissue matrix and, as such, are found in the chemical composition of connective tissue and soft tissue in humans and animals. 

hyCURE®, a natural hydrolyzed protein powder (collagen). hyCURE® is indicated for the management of chronic and acute wounds, and skin ulcers. It is natural, easy to use, cost-effective, safe, reduces pain, soothes & deodorizes, is biocompatible and biodegradable.

Hydrolyzed collagen has been experimentally tested as a hemostatic agent and as a tissue adhesive exhibiting the following characteristics: permitting bond formation without undue deformation of tissue, providing complete sealing and having the potential to augment physically weakened tissues (aneurysms)1.
